Decentralized RWA Trading Platform
Canborsa is a next-generation decentralized trading platform that bridges traditional finance and blockchain technology through Real-World Asset (RWA) tokenization. The platform enables users to trade tokenized stocks, commodities, cryptocurrencies, and perpetual contracts within a secure self-custodial ecosystem. By combining decentralized infrastructure with real-world asset accessibility, Canborsa creates a seamless trading experience for modern investors.

Canborsa development focused on creating a decentralized trading infrastructure capable of supporting traditional and blockchain-based assets within a single ecosystem. The project began with designing a scalable architecture that could process high trading volumes while maintaining transparency and security.
Development milestones included implementing tokenized asset frameworks, self-custodial wallet functionality, perpetual trading modules, liquidity systems, and governance mechanisms. Multiple rounds of performance testing and smart contract audits ensured platform stability and user trust.
The development team prioritized user experience, enabling traders from both traditional finance and Web3 backgrounds to interact with the platform through a simplified interface.
Canborsa successfully launched a decentralized ecosystem that supports tokenized stocks, commodities, cryptocurrencies, and perpetual markets. The platform significantly reduced reliance on traditional intermediaries while offering users direct access to global markets.
The self-custody model improved user ownership and security, while tokenized assets expanded investment opportunities beyond conventional crypto markets. The integration of perpetual trading and liquidity systems enhanced trading flexibility and overall platform efficiency.
Canborsa established itself as a modern RWA-focused trading platform capable of supporting future growth across decentralized finance and tokenized asset markets.

Operating a platform that supports tokenized real-world assets required aligning with changing global regulations. The challenge was maintaining transparency, legal readiness, and decentralized functionality without compromising user accessibility.
Managing liquidity across tokenized stocks, commodities, and crypto markets demanded a strong infrastructure. The platform needed to ensure smooth trade execution, minimal slippage, and stable pricing during varying market conditions.
Protecting trading operations and user assets required extensive smart contract testing and auditing. Security measures were implemented to reduce vulnerabilities, strengthen reliability, and safeguard ecosystem interactions.
Integrating multiple asset classes into a unified trading environment presented technical complexity. The platform needed seamless interaction between tokenized assets, cryptocurrencies, and stablecoins without affecting performance.
Supporting growing transaction volumes required a scalable architecture capable of maintaining low latency and fast execution. Infrastructure optimization was essential to ensure consistent performance during peak trading activity.
Simplifying access to decentralized trading was a major challenge. The platform focused on intuitive navigation, wallet connectivity, and streamlined onboarding to make advanced financial tools accessible to all users.
